Cefdipar 300mg Capsule is an antibiotic medicine used to treat a variety of bacterial infections. Cefdipar 300mg Capsule may be taken with or without food. You should take it regularly at evenly spaced intervals as per the schedule prescribed by your doctor. Taking it at the same time every day will help you to remember to take it. The dose will depend on what you are being treated for but you should always complete a full course of this antibiotic as prescribed by your doctor. Do not stop taking it until you have finished even when you feel better. If you stop taking it early some bacteria may survive and the infection may come back.
Cefdipar 300mg Capsule is an antibiotic. It kills the bacteria by preventing them from forming the bacterial protective covering (cell wall) which is needed for them to survive.
Is Cefdipar 300mg Capsule effective?
Cefdipar 300mg Capsule is effective when taken as directed by your doctor. Do not stop taking it even if you see improvement in your condition. If you stop using Cefdipar 300mg Capsule too early, the symptoms may return or worsen.
Can I drink milk while taking Cefdipar 300mg Capsule?
Yes, you may drink milk while taking Cefdipar 300mg Capsule. In fact, it is recommended to take Cefdipar 300mg Capsule with food or milk to avoid stomach upset. If you experience stomach upset, consult your doctor.
Can the use of Cefdipar 300mg Capsule cause diarrhea?
Yes, Cefdipar 300mg Capsule can cause diarrhea. Cefdipar 300mg Capsule is an antibiotic which kills harmful bacteria but may also affect the helpful bacteria in your stomach or intestine and cause diarrhea. If diarrhea persists, please discuss it with your doctor.
What if I forget to take a dose of Cefdipar 300mg Capsule?
If you miss a dose of Cefdipar 300mg Capsule, take it as soon as you remember. However, if it is almost time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and take the next scheduled dose. Do not double the dose to compensate for the missed one as this may increase the chances of developing side effects.
What should I avoid while taking Cefdipar 300mg Capsule?
It is important to avoid antacids containing aluminum or magnesium, iron supplements, or multivitamins when taking Cefdipar 300mg Capsule. It is best to take these medications at least two hours before or after taking Cefdipar 300mg Capsule.
How long does Cefdipar 300mg Capsule take to work?
Cefdipar 300mg Capsule usually starts working soon after you take it. However, it may take a few days for it to completely eliminate the harmful bacteria and relieve your symptoms.
What if I do not get better after using Cefdipar 300mg Capsule?
If you do not feel better after completing the full course of treatment, inform your doctor. It is also important to inform your doctor if the symptoms worsen while taking this medication.
Can I stop taking Cefdipar 300mg Capsule when my symptoms are relieved or when I feel better?
No, do not stop taking Cefdipar 300mg Capsule before completing the full course of treatment. Stopping the medication prematurely may make the infection return or worsen.

Alcohol
Cefdipar 300mg Capsule may cause excessive drowsiness with alcohol.
Breastfeed
Cefdipar 300mg Capsule is safe to use during breastfeeding. Human studies suggest that the drug does not pass into the breastmilk in a significant amount and is not harmful to the baby. Avoid prolonged use of Cefdipar 300mg Capsule, since it may have possible effects such as rash and diarrhea.
Pregnancy
Cefdipar 300mg Capsule is generally considered safe to use during pregnancy. Animal studies have shown low or no adverse effects to the developing baby; however, there are limited human studies.
